Key Differences
In short — Core i9-12900K outperforms the cheaper Core i7-11700 on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Core i7-11700 is a better bang for your buck. The better performing Core i9-12900K is 233 days newer than the cheaper Core i7-11700.
Advantages of Intel Core i7-11700
- Up to 59% cheaper than Core i9-12900K - $161.21 vs $392.64
- Up to 55% better value when playing Dota 2 than Core i9-12900K - $0.77 vs $1.71 per FPS
- Consumes up to 48% less energy than Intel Core i9-12900K - 65 vs 125 Watts
Advantages of Intel Core i9-12900K
- Performs up to 9% better in Dota 2 than Core i7-11700 - 255 vs 233 FPS
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i7-11700 - 24 vs 16 threads

Intel Core i7-11700 | vs | Intel Core i9-12900K |
---|---|---|
Mar 16th, 2021 | Release Date | Nov 4th, 2021 |
Core i7 | Collection | Core i9 |
Rocket Lake | Codename | Alder Lake |
Intel Socket 1200 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
8 | Cores | 16 |
16 | Threads | 24 |
2.5 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.2 GHz |
4.9 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 5.2 GHz |
65 W | TDP | 125 W |
14 nm | Process Size | 10 nm |
25.0x | Multiplier | 32.0x |
UHD Graphics 750 |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 770 |
No | Overclockable | Yes |
